In another rare inherited disorder, called Wilson s disease, excessive amounts of copper accumulate in liver and brain tissue. A prominent symptom of the disease is the deposition of copper in greenish-brown layers surrounding the cornea, called Kayser-Fleischer rings. Wilson s disease is now known to be caused by a defective ATP-dependent protein that transports copper across cell membranes. Apparently, the copper transport protein is required to incorporate copper into ceruloplasmin and to excrete excess copper. In addition to a low copper diet, Wilson s disease is treated with zinc sulfate and the chelating agent penicillamine (p. 123). Describe how these treatments work. (Hint Metallothionein has a greater affinity for copper than for zinc.)... [Pg.184]

The use of highly reactive carbanions in polymer synthesis has proven to be an interesting subject. The work which has been described here indicates some of the potential for novel polymeric materials. Examination of the polymers prepared in this work hints at some of the endless possibilities for the preparation of similar materials. There are many other dicarbanions which can be used in analogous syntheses. One molecule which would be interesting to examine is the dicarbanion of 2,3-dimethyl-1,3-butadiene which would result in a silicon containing polymer that contains a backbone diene unit. Another area of interest which has emerged from this work is the preparation of polymers which contain other inorganic atoms in the polymer backbone such as tin. We believe materials such as these would have some very unique properties. [Pg.256]

A somewhat similar problem arises in describing the viscosity of a suspension of spherical particles. This problem was analyzed by Einstein in 1906, with some corrections appearing in 1911. As we did with Stokes law, we shall only present qualitative arguments which give plausibility to the final form. The fact that it took Einstein 5 years to work out the bugs in this theory is an indication of the complexity of the formal analysis. Derivations of both the Stokes and Einstein equations which do not require vector calculus have been presented by Lauffer [Ref. 3]. The latter derivations are at about the same level of difficulty as most of the mathematics in this book. We shall only hint at the direction of Lauffer s derivation, however, since our interest in rigid spheres is marginal, at best. [Pg.587]
